1. The Story of Mosaic Hops

Mosaic hops, also known as Mosaic® hops, were developed by the Hop Breeding Company (HBC) and first released in 2012. Born from a unique breeding program, Mosaic is the daughter of Simcoe® hops, known for their distinct characteristics. This hop variety is known for its high alpha content and features a unique and complex aroma profile that sets it apart in the world of hops.

2. Unlocking the Characteristics of Mosaic Hops

Mosaic hops have a tight-knit appearance with compact cones, making them ideal for brewing. They are known for their low cohumulone content, contributing to their excellent bittering properties. Mosaic hops feature a range of earthy characteristics that translate very favorably into finished beer, making them a favorite choice among brewers.

3. Aroma Profile: The Magic of Mosaic

The real magic of Mosaic hops lies in their aromatic qualities. They offer a unique and complex blend of floral, tropical, and fruity aromas, often including tangerine, passion fruit, and herbal notes. This assortment of aromas and flavors is what makes Mosaic so appealing to craft brewers and beer enthusiasts.

4. Brewing with Mosaic Hops: Beer Styles and Beyond

Mosaic hops have found their place in a wide range of beer styles. They are particularly favored in American Pale Ales (APAs) and India Pale Ales (IPAs). The versatility of Mosaic hops allows brewers to experiment with different beer styles, infusing them with the distinct aroma and flavor that Mosaic offers.

5. The Mosaic Hop in the Brewing Process

Using Mosaic hops in the brewing process can be a delightful experience. They are often used in various stages, including dry hopping and whirlpool additions.
